QB T.J. Finley has arrived at Auburn for a change of scenery and fresh start from LSU.

Finley last season for LSU made 5 starts, and passed for 941 yards with 5 touchdowns and 5 interceptions. Now he’s at Auburn where he’s getting reps with the second team behind Bo Nix and ahead of Bowling Green transfer Grant Loy and freshman Dematrius Davis.

“Him coming in was a great change-up,” offensive lineman Brandon Council, according to Auburn Undercover. “He works well with the offense. He picked up everything real quick. He can move and he can throw. He’s a great asset for this team.”

Finley has already shown why he received offers from the likes of Alabama, Ohio State, Georgia, Texas and Penn State.

“(Finley) is making great throws, great reads, learning the offense coming from LSU,” wide receiver Shedrick Jackson said. “He’s a guy I’ve had a chance to get a couple reps with him, too, so I like the way he’s playing.”

Even though he’s adjusting to new surroundings, Finley is on the same playing field as his teammates since everyone is learning a new offense under Bryan Harsin and Mike Bobo.

“You’ve got to be right, and you’ve got to get the guys lined up properly,” Harsin said. “You’ve got to be able to handle all the different things that we’re doing on that side of the ball with the cadence and checks we get. Bo’s doing a better job of that, and Finley is really getting to understand the details, as well.”
